I'm doing my best to be mindful about how I'm living: to be kind and patient, and not to impose a bad mood on somebody else. Being mindful is as good a way to be spiritual as anything else.
The quote by Deirdre O'Kane highlights the importance of mindfulness in everyday life and its connection to spirituality. She emphasizes the effort to live thoughtfully by being kind and patient, qualities that contribute to a peaceful and positive environment. Her focus on not imposing a bad mood on others shows a commitment to emotional awareness and respect for those around her.
O’Kane suggests that being mindful—paying attention to how our actions and emotions affect others—is as meaningful a way to practice spirituality as any traditional ritual. This perspective broadens the definition of spirituality to include simple, compassionate behaviors and conscious living. It underscores that spirituality can be found in everyday choices that promote harmony and empathy.
The origin of this quote is Deirdre O'Kane, an Irish comedian and actress known for her thoughtful reflections on life. Her words resonate with those seeking to integrate mindfulness and kindness into their daily routines as a form of spiritual practice.
In summary, O’Kane’s quote encourages us to be mindful in how we live, emphasizing kindness, patience, and emotional awareness. It reminds us that spirituality can be expressed through small, intentional acts that nurture both ourselves and others.
